To access these services online, users normally require one of the following authentication techniques:
- Profil Zaufany (Trusted Profile): A totally free electronic signature that confirms your identity. It can be set up by means of a lot of significant Polish bank accounts.
- e-Dowód: An electronic nationwide ID card with a chip and a PIN code.
- mObywatel App: A mobile application that stores digital versions of your official files, including your chauffeur's license.
Once verified, citizens and legal locals can access the "Kierowca i pojazdy" (Driver and Vehicles) module to see and handle their driving qualifications.
What Can You Do Online Regarding Your Driver's License?
While you can not take your practical driving test online (certainly!), the Polish system allows you to handle an unexpected number of administrative tasks digitally.
1. Examining Penalty Points Online
One of the most popular functions of the Polish e-government system is the ability to check collected charge points.
- How to do it: Log into GOV.pl, look for "Sprawdź swoje punkty karne" (Check your charge points), and see your current overall quickly.
- Why it matters: It assists motorists remain familiar with their status and choose whether they need to take a remedial course to clean points off their record.
2. Checking Driver's License Status
If you recently passed your test or looked for a license renewal, you no longer need to think when it will be prepared.
- How to do it: Use the "Sprawdź uprawnienia kierowcy" (Check chauffeur credentials) service on GOV.pl.
- What you see: You can validate whether your physical file has been printed and is ready for pickup at the local workplace (Urząd).
3. Digital Driver's License (mPrawo Jazdy)
Since late 2020, physical driver's licenses are no longer strictly needed to be on your individual while driving within Poland.
- How it works: By downloading the mObywatel app on your smartphone, your driver's license is shown digitally.
- Legality: Law enforcement officers in Poland accept the mObywatel app version during regular traffic stops. (Note: This digital version is currently just valid within Poland; physical cards are still required for global travel).

If you are starting your journey to get a Polish driver's license from scratch, you will need a PKK (Profil Kandydata na Kierowcę) or Driver Candidate Profile. Here is how you can start this procedure digitally:
- Get a Medical Examination: Visit an authorized occupational doctor in Poland Driving In Poland License to get a medical certificate validating you are in shape to drive.
- Take a Passport-Style Photo: Ensure you have a current, certified photograph.
- Log into GOV.pl: Navigate to the driving license section and pick the option to obtain a PKK.
- Complete the Application: Attach your scanned medical certificate and photo where triggered.
- Authenticate and Submit: Sign the file utilizing your Profil Zaufany and send it to your regional municipal office (Urząd Gminy/ Miasta/ Dzielnicy).
- Get your PKK Number: Once processed, you will get a distinct PKK number, which you will hand over to your selected driving school (OSK).

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. Can I utilize a digital Polish motorist's license beyond Poland?
No. While the mObywatel app is totally recognized by Polish traffic cops, international authorities and foreign vehicle rental companies still require the physical plastic card. If you are driving abroad, you need to carry your physical motorist's license.
2. Do I need a Profil Zaufany to check my penalty points?
Yes. To gain access to individual records concerning your driving status and charge points, safe authentication is needed to secure your privacy. A Profil Zaufany or e-Dowód is necessary.
3. Can immigrants residing in Poland use the online motorist's license services?
Yes, offered they are legal residents with a PESEL number and a registered Profil Zaufany. 4. Is there a cost to examine my motorist's license status or penalty points online?
No. All educational services offered by means of the GOV.pl portal regarding your own driving record and points are totally complimentary of charge.
5. What should I do if my digital driver's license in mObywatel is not upgrading?
If your information appears obsoleted, attempt logging out of the mObywatel app and logging back in using your Profil Zaufany to require a synchronization with the nationwide database (CEPIK). If the issue continues, guarantee your app is updated to the current variation from your app shop.
